In Judges seven verse three, we read of the 22,000 Israelites, who had responded to fight alongside the godly Gideon. But only 300 were carefully separated by God, who later went on to conquer an army of a 120,000. Judges eight verse 10 records. And in two Samuel 23 verse eight to 39, we are given a detailed record of the 37 brave men who courageously fought alongside king David in one of the darkest hours of his life.
33:57 But only three were referred to as mighty men. A unique term in the whole bible that god gave three men. Only three of those 37 brave men, God referred to as mighty men. Adino, who lift up his spear against 800, whom he slew at one time. Two Samuel 23 verse eight.
34:27 Elisha, who smoked the Philistines until his hand was weary and his hand clave to his sword, stuck to his sword with all the blood. Two Samuel 23 verse 10. And thirdly, Samah, who courageously stood alone to fight an entire army, an entire army, when all others had fled fearfully. Two Samuel 23 verse 11 records. And these three mighty men, the bible calls them, also broke through the host of the Philistines to draw water out of the well at Bethlehem in staggering devotion to their king.
35:04 Two Samuel 23 verse 16 records. These things did these three mightiest of men. One chronicles Lembas 19 records. But the other 37, though they were faithful and brave, did not attain unto the courage and the greatness of these three mighty men. Two Samuel 23 verse nineteen and twenty three records.
35:25 They did not attain unto the courage and greatness of these three mighty men, God's word records.
